Stats for Stories

Profile America's Stats for Stories provides links to timely story ideas highlighting the Census Bureau's newsworthy statistics that relate to current events, observances, holidays, and anniversaries. The story ideas are intended to assist the media in story mining and producing content for their respective audiences. Dates with Presidential Proclamations are marked with (P).

California 170th Anniversary of Statehood (1850): September 9, 2020
California joined the Union on September 9, 1850, as the 31st state. Nickname: Golden State. Motto: Eureka.

Montana 130th Anniversary (41st state): November 8, 2019
Montana joined the Union on November 8, 1889 (six days after North and South Dakota) as the 41st state. Nicknames are Big Sky Country and The Treasure State.

*Special Edition* Tokyo 2020 Olympic Summer Games: July 23-August 8, 2021
The games are 339 events in 33 sports: new are karate, surfing, sport climbing and skateboarding. Tokyo is the world’s most populous metro with 37.4M people.

Texas 175th Anniversary of Statehood (1845): December 29, 2020
Texas joined the Union on December 29, 1845 as the 28th state. Nickname: The Lone Star State. Motto: Friendship. Now, Texas is the 2nd most populous state.

National Pizza Day and National Bagel Day: February 9, 2021
The 2012 Economic Census counted 48,782 “establishments with principal menu type of pizza” led by 4,272 in Calif., 3,485 in New York state and 2,950 in Texas.

Chinese New Year: February 1, 2022
According to the International Database, the mid-2021 population of China was 1.4B vs. 7.8B for the world, or about 17.9%. Children per woman was 1.5 vs. 2.3.

National Diabetes Month: November 2023
The County Business Patterns program in 2021 counted 8,440 U.S. kidney dialysis centers with 131,953 paid employees and a $7.6 billion annual payroll.

Small Business Week: April 30-May 6, 2023
The 2020 County Business Patterns found that 4.4M of all 8.0M establishments in the U.S. had 1 to 4 employees. Just under 200,000 had 100 employees or more.

Europe Day: May 9, 2023
Millions in the U.S. report European ancestry: German 42.2, English 31.8, Irish 31.5, Italian 15.9, Polish 8.2, French 6.4, Scottish 5.2, Norwegian 3.9, etc.
